About Me

Am Eligah nyabuto from eldoret a region in the rift y valley parts of kenya, I was born in Nyanza province later transfer to rift y valley in search of employment.
I went to Kebirigo primary school, cardinal Otunga girls high school and Eldoret polytechnic.
After polytechnic i decided to hold back in Eldoret town and search for employment i late was employed as a cleaner at supermarket.
I later got married and joined my husband in farming we own a 6 acre piece of land were 2 acres is for crop farming and the rest for lease.
I love Eldoret and the culture of my husband i have learned kipsigis language though it was not easy but i can now speak both my language and husbands language in fluent.

My Business

I practice small scale farming for a living, i plant kale's, maize and cabbages for sell this season i have had issues with money and have not utilize my farm well.
I found a passion for farming after my neighbor bought a new lorry from sell of tomatoes this encouraged me so much. I opt to save enough capital and one day plant tomatoes as my neighbor is willing to show me the market place and customers.
On good plantation and harvest i make an average of 200 to 250 us dollars a month.
I put back my profits to the farm to cater for next plantation and support of family basic needs.

Loan Proposal

Given the loan of 203 us dollars am going to build a storage facility that will enable me store my farm produce,
This will cost me 195 us dollars and the materials i will buy is timber,nails,iron sheets,posts,door inches, and lab-our for the carpenters.
I incurred from a carpenter he gave me a list of materials and all the quotation that was 195 us dollars so with this loan i am going to fully build the store and pay my carpenters.
Once i have a store when i will harvest my produce will be in safe place waiting to sell at high price.
